Chapter 987: Plaster Cast


Translator: Henyee Translations Editor: Henyee Translations


Guo Ping and w.a.n.g Ming had successfully avoided this a.s.sault, but w.a.n.g Ling was guessing that this group of shadow men wouldn’t let them off so easily. The two of them would be under threat if they remained on Earth, so after some discussion, w.a.n.g Ling directly took w.a.n.g Ming, Guo Ping as well as the five shadow men he had captured to Divine Dao Star.


This was the second time w.a.n.g Ling frightened Star Lord of Divine Dao Star as he fell off the bed… His injury tore open a second time – it didn’t seem he would be able to make a full recovery so easily.


“Rest a.s.sured, Ling Zhenren, I’ll do everything I can to protect these two.” When Star Lord made this promise, his subordinates were pressed to the door outside as they listened in.


Interrogation of the five shadow men started that night on Divine Dao Star as they were stripped of their black shadow suits roughly by the Divine Dragons. Interrogation on Divine Dao Star wasn’t complicated since the Divine Dragons had their own methods: the thousand-degree blade and the hydraulic press.


The so-called thousand-degree blade was a knife made from highly concentrated divine energy molecules which was used to cut the skin. Although the cuts weren’t large, they were a thousand times more painful than those caused by a common blade; even just a small cut on an acupuncture point would be excruciating.


The second was the hydraulic press.


The hydraulic press on Divine Dao Star ran on divine energy. During torture, the Divine Dragons would hook up some body part, usually the arm, of the person being interrogated to the hydraulic press.


When the hydraulic press was activated, whatever was in its path would be crushed to dust.


These people weren’t afraid of death, and even sought it; as long as they weren’t killed, they refused to speak, which was why Star Lord’s first reaction was to double the pain they received.


Since their lips were tightly sealed and they weren’t afraid to die, he could only use these methods to make them open their mouths.


Although it was very painful, these methods wouldn’t create large wounds; even using the divine energy hydraulic press to press down on a person’s arm wasn’t lethal. The moment it pressed down, highly concentrated divine energy molecules would immediately cause the injury to clot and stop the bleeding. However, the pain it caused was hundreds of thousands of times more painful than getting your arm cut off.


Previously, to force other aliens to sign unequal treaties with Divine Dao Star, Star Lord had used these tried-and-true methods to force their leaders to give in.


In Divine Dao Star’s divine prison, w.a.n.g Ling, w.a.n.g Ming and Guo Ping had come to observe the interrogation, which was being personally handled by Star Lord. The Divine Dragons had never seen this happen before, but they recognized who w.a.n.g Ling was from his dead fish eyes…


All the Divine Dragons s.h.i.+vered.


They absolutely couldn’t be mistaken. Back then, Jingke and Bai Qiao had combined to create Jingbai, and those pair of dead fish eyes left a deep impression on them. The Divine Dragons knew of Jingbai’s true ident.i.ty as a sword spirit, and that he had been summoned by a teenager. None of them had seen w.a.n.g Ling before, but they knew that Jingbai also had a pair of dead fish eyes…


It was said that a sword spirit resembled its master.


Now, with w.a.n.g Ling presiding over the situation behind Star Lord, the latter didn’t even dare fart.


From Star Lord’s att.i.tude, it really wasn’t hard to guess w.a.n.g Ling’s true ident.i.ty.


By the time w.a.n.g Ling arrived, Star Lord had already ordered the five shadow men to be stripped of their clothes, and they were all interrogated separately to prevent collusion beforehand.


The interrogation room was made from a special material and odd divine patterns were carved into it which prevented the possibility of telepathic communication.


Star Lord surveyed the five individuals after they were stripped and waved his hand right away. “Prepare to begin.”


However, just as several Divine Dragons were about to make cuts with the thousand-degree blade, one of the torturers noticed something odd.


“Your Excellency Star Lord, there seems to be a problem…”


“What is it?”


“These people have a mark on their b.u.t.tocks which I’ve never seen before.”


“Mark?” Star Lordr furrowed his brow. Just as he was about to step forward, he thought of something, and then stepped aside to make way for w.a.n.g Ling and the others first.


“This young man is worth teaching.” w.a.n.g Ming and Guo Ping patted Star Lord’s shoulder one after another as they brushed past him.


Star Lord choked with vexation at losing face in front of so many subordinates. However! It was his desire to live that made him act that way.


“What mark is this?” w.a.n.g Ming mused as he gazed at it. Although he couldn’t cultivate, he was very well-read. However, he couldn’t recall ever seeing such a mark, and he felt that it was a little strange.


“In all my years of research, I’ve never seen this thing.” Guo Ping shook his head.


Star Lord of Divine Dao Star took a look and also frowned. Initially, he had wanted to step forward and show off, only to realize in the end that he too didn’t recognize this mark. The situation lapsed into awkwardness for a moment.


But at that moment, a familiar voice rang out. “Perhaps, I recognize it…”


Looking in the direction of the voice, w.a.n.g Ling realized that it was actually coming from the cast that Star Lord was wearing.


w.a.n.g Ling: “???”


Star Lord was also startled. “What the h.e.l.l… you are…”


“Don’t remember my voice?” The plaster cast laughed.


While Star Lord had yet to react, w.a.n.g Ling had recognized the voice: it was that divine throne which Jingbai had cut in half previously.


“You’re that throne…” w.a.n.g Ling said as he gazed at the cast on Star Lord’s leg.


“As expected of Ling Zhenren – indeed, it is I!”


Everyone: “…”


“How did you turn into a cast?” Guo Ping was curious.


“I’m made of very costly material, after all. Without me, it might be very hard for Star Lord’s leg to be completely healed. So G.o.d crushed me and ground me into a plaster and had me stick to Star Lord’s thigh.”


“…”


“Also, this is my punishment from G.o.d for going up against Ling Zhenren… Star Lord has a little too much leg hair, which is really unbearably p.r.i.c.kly.”


“…”


After everyone calmed down, w.a.n.g Ling continued and asked, “Do you recognize this mark?”


“I do.” The divine throne-turned-cast said, “I was created by G.o.d; I know all things in the universe and have seen all kinds of b.u.t.tocks. I’ve lived for so long, what kind of a.s.s have I not seen…”


Everyone: “…”


The divine throne said, “This mark is called the fate mark. The means by which it is activated is very special: one has to cultivate a special Dao called Fate Dao to bring this mark about and to use Fate techniques.”


“So there really is another power in the universe apart from Heavenly Dao, Outer Dao and Divine Dao?”


“Of course,” the divine throne replied. “But Fate Dao is very special and only extraordinary people with the designated right to do so can cultivate it. Those without such a privilege will never be able to comprehend it in their lifetimes.”
